A local guys is selling a set of OEM M6 rims they are in pretty good shape little curbage, with brand new tires put on a month ago he wants $1400 for them do you think thats a good price and will they look good on a 06 530? Another question the tires size on the rear is 275 will it fit with no problem?

brand new OEM 167 wheels alone cost 2400 from Garry @ newport bmw (thats incl the 25% discount and no state tax)
the tires if stock M6 tires will need to get switched out, but a set of general uhp's will run you ~800, plus another $100-$200 for the rash repair...
you will be right at the price for new wheels alone...so IMO, that's a good price
FYI, recc'd tire size is F 245/35/19 and R 275/30/19
